The deepest, most intricate simulation of a world that's ever been created. The legendary Dwarf Fortress is now on Steam. Build a fortress and try to help your dwarves survive, OR adventure as a single hero against a deeply generated world.

Platform:
PC

Developer:
Bay 12 Games

Publisher:
Kitfox Games

NA:
August 08, 2006

Updated:
2.5 Hours Ago

Alias:
Slaves to Armok II: Dwarf Fortress

Does Dwarf Fortress have an end? ›

Since there is no way to win, it only ends when the entire colony is defeated by the various possible threats, or the player decides to abandon or retire the fortress.

How long can a Dwarf Fortress last? ›

Infinity. Dwarf Fortress has no win condition. With a single exception in Archcrystal, your fortress is likely to be wiped out within the first 10–20 years; if you even get that far.

Is it possible to beat Dwarf Fortress? ›

There is no way to win Dwarf Fortress because there is no end screen and no real goal. The apparent goal is to become a mountainhome — a capital — but the game doesn't stop there. That means that every fortress you construct will ultimately collapse.

Is Dwarf Fortress really hard? ›

DF is not necessarily difficult but it's complex and sometimes uses slightly weird logic. Once you get your brain around that though, running a medium size fort is totally doable. After a point, the complexity will ramp up again solely because there's loads of stuff to manage and take care of.

What is the max world age in Dwarf Fortress? ›

The 250 year limit is the default limit. You can change this at the world generation screen (pick year 500 instead) or by going into advanced worldgen. The longer your history, the bigger your world, the bigger your embark, the more heavier and likely crash-prone your game.

How big is the map in Dwarf Fortress? ›

The worldmap that's spit out looks like its 256 map tiles across, with each map tile being about 700ish normal tiles (eg 1m or a size of a dwarf or icon or whatever). That being said, the largest maps made are (700*256) = 179Km across.

What is the main goal of Dwarf Fortress? ›

Dwarf Fortress is a highly complex colony simulator game that was started as a hobby by a development team of two brothers: Tarn Adams and Zach Adams. The gameplay premise is simple: keep your group of dwarves alive as you expand your underground base, mining deep into the subterranean world.

Who is the final boss in Dwarf Fortress? ›

Angels, and their variants, are the absolute strongest creatures in the game, acting as the "final bosses" of the game if playing in "Adventure Mode".
